Tesla wipes odometer on Cybertruck in service, scratches it, and returns it to owner
SHARE

Despite clocking an impressive 26,000 miles, Tesla allegedly surrendered a Cybertruck with significant scratches, returning it to its owner as if nothing was amiss.

When a Tesla Cybertruck owner in Oregon arrived to collect their vehicle, they were left reeling after discovering it had been in for repairs, including the installation of a new lightbar, panel gap adjustments, and diagnosis of an ongoing ABS issue that refused to clear.

Tesla reset the odometer on its Basis Collection ‘Cybertruck’, which had accumulated over 26,000 miles before the clearance.
